A main air conditioner cools air in one spot before distributing it throughout the residence using the furnace’s air handling capabilities. This sets it apart from window or wall ac system or mini-split systems, which all chill relatively small locations and need lots of units to cool the whole house.
Most single-family homes in the United States with central air conditioning utilize a split system. This indicates that the device is divided into two parts: an evaporator coil within your home and a compressor exterior.

Your contractor will assist you in determining the proper size central air conditioner for your house. A system that is too small will run practically constantly, whereas a system that is too big will chill the home too rapidly and shut off prior to finishing a full cycle.
The fast on/off in the latter circumstance is taxing on the system. It can cause the evaporator coil to freeze, and a frozen coil prevents air from streaming. As a result, a big ac system may be less reliable at cooling than a smaller system.
Your Air Conditioner installation will do a computation referred to as a “Manual-J” to identify the very best unit for your home. This will take into consideration all of the criteria we’ve discussed and more, leading to the most precise size possible.
We understand that many homeowners like to have a general idea of what size they need ahead of time. central air conditioning conditioner size: To get the Btu essential, increase the square video footage of your home’s conditioned area by 25, then divide by 12,000 to acquire the tonnage.
Keep in mind that this is merely a standard price quote, and there are several aspects. If your home’s very first floor has 12-foot ceilings, the air conditioner will have more air to chill.

Prices differ based on the local market and the task information, as with any substantial project. For labor and products, a normal split system main air installation utilizing an existing heating system might cost in between $3,000 and $7,000 or more. Usually, that cost will be split around 60/40, with labor accounting for majority of it.
